Atif Aslam Pays Tribute To the Late Lata Mangeshkar

Atif Aslam paid homage to Lata jee by singing one of her iconic hit songs ‘Naam Gum Jaega’.

Fans of Lata Mangeshkar around the world were left shaken by her demise last week. This ensued a floodgate of tributes and condolences on her death from all around the world. The devastating news of the singer’s demise engulfed the entire subcontinent. Prominent politicians, celebrities and singers from all over the globe paid tribute to the celebrated legend. The Lag Ja Galay singer succumbed to her battle with Covid-19.

The “nightingale of India” who gave her voice to Indian movies for more than 70 years, was honored at a state funeral on Sunday after she passed away at the age of 92. Lata Mangeshkar was a playback singer providing music to be mimed by actors for innumerable Indian movies. Her soft  and mesmerizing voice, which could attain a high pitch with unsurpassable ease made her stand out amongst most singers the subcontinent produced.

Celebrities from Pakistan too grieved and paid tribute to the late star including Rahat Fateh Ali Khan, Bilal Maqsood, Adeel Chaudhry etc. Joining the bandwagon Atif Aslam too paid homage to Lata Jee by singing one of her iconic hit songs ‘Naam Gum Jaega‘.

In a career spanning over seven decades, Mangeshkar sang over 25,000 songs in over 2,000 films in many Indian languages, most commonly Hindi, Marathi and Bengali.
